Westlake Real EstateWith so many new jobs making their way to DFW and the housing inventory still rather limited all over North Texas, you’ve probably noticed home prices have continued to rise throughout much of 2016. 

Like in most major markets, some communities provide a better value to potential home buyers, while others can just be downright expensive. In the case of Westlake, a small suburban community situated just north of Fort Worth, home prices tend to fall into that expensive category, and maybe now more than ever. 

According to research done by real estate firm Engel & Völkers, Westlake ranks as the 9th most expensive suburb int he U.S., as median home sales there have now reached $2 million. 

Financial services giant Charles Schwab Corp is expanding into Westlake and building a fabulous new $100 million campus, which will add 1,200 new jobs to the area, and the collection of upscale amenities around town continues to grow beyond just the region’s most expensive country club, the Vaquero Club. 

With the apartment market red hot all over DFW, developers are continuing to build apartments on Fort Worth’s north side and closer to the Westlake area. But until more units are delivered, home buyers and renters wanting to one day call Westlake home are pretty limited in terms of options, unless your budget allows for a $2+ million home.
